Scott Robertson rues missed bonus point in Crusaders' win over Force

Scott Robertson rues missed bonus point in Crusaders' win over Force

By Naveel Krishant
05/06/2021
Crusaders coach Scott Robertson [Image: TVNZ]

Despite his team picking up a fourth win last night to remain undefeated in trans-Tasman Super Rugby this season, Crusaders coach Scott Robertson is ruing moments he feels could cost them a spot in the final.

Despite the 29-21 win in Christchurch, the Crusaders were denied a crucial bonus point in the standings by the Force, leaving them one point behind the Blues and just three points ahead of Hurricanes who could pick up four or five points tonight with victory over the winless Brumbies.

Robertson admitted spots in the finals could come down to bonus points.

For the Crusaders to earn a spot now, they'll need either the Force to take down the Blues next week or for the Brumbies or Reds to get one over the Hurricanes — results Robertson said could easily happen despite the fact Australian franchises have only won one single match against New Zealand opposition so far this year.

In the matches tonight, the Highlanders will play the Waratahs at 7.05pm, the Brumbies will face the Hurricanes at 9.45pm. The Chiefs will face the Rebels at 5pm tomorrow.
